Description
n-(4-Bromophenyl)Hydroxylamine is a specialized aromatic hydroxylamine derivative, a crucial building block in advanced organic synthesis. Its primary value lies in its bifunctional reactivity, serving as both a protected amine source and a versatile intermediate for constructing complex nitrogen-containing heterocycles and fine chemicals. This compound is essential for research chemists and process development scientists in the pharmaceutical, agrochemical, and material science industries who require high-purity intermediates for the development of new active ingredients and functional molecules.

Basic Information
| Product Name | n-(4-Bromophenyl)Hydroxylamine |
| CAS No. | 10468-46-9 |
| Molecular Formula | C6H6BrNO |
| Molecular Weight | 188.02 g/mol |
| Synonyms | 4-Bromo-N-hydroxyaniline; (4-Bromophenyl)hydroxylamine; p-Bromophenylhydroxylamine; N-Hydroxy-4-bromoaniline; 1-Amino-4-bromobenzene, N-hydroxy-; Hydroxylamine, N-(4-bromophenyl)-; 4-Bromophenylhydroxylamine |
| EINECS | 233-954-5 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at a controlled room temperature (15-25°C). Due to its sensitivity to oxidation, it is recommended to store the product under an inert atmosphere (e.g., nitrogen or argon) for long-term preservation. Keep away from heat, sparks, and open flames.
